Grader working on gravel leveling
Keywords
grader,
road,
construction,
gravel,
roadwork,
grading,
grade,
technical,
activity,
earth,
machinery,
hardware,
drag,
construction site,
engineering,
levelling,
scraper,
technology,
equipment,
blade,
pampered,
technique,
earthmover,
machine,
industry,
large,
site,
action,
mover,
dirty,
heavy,
hydraulic,
vehicle,
wheel,
industrial,
track,
land,
ground,
scoop,
working